Default Boot5Zones error: (perl)

Quote:
[Status] Error initializing perlembed: failed to install plugin printhook, do you

lack IO::Scalar?
[Status] Fatal error initializing perl: failed to install plugin printhook, do you

lack IO::Scalar?
Then my connection times out?
So i tried to install IO::Scalar again...
on commandline i typed:
Quote:
shell>perl -MCPAN -e shell
Terminal does not support AddHistory.

There seems to be running another CPAN process (pid 560). Contacting...
Other job not responding. Shall I overwrite the lockfile? (Y/N) [y]
if i choose [y]:
Quote:
cpan shell -- CPAN exploration and modules installation (v1.7601)
ReadLine support available (try 'install Bundle::CPAN')
I type:
Quote:
cpan> install IO:Scalar
blah blah blah then i get:
Quote:
Checking if your kit is compleate...
Looks good
Writing Makefile for IO-stringy
-- OK
Running make test
'test' is not recognized as an internal or external command,
operable program or batch file.
test -- NOT OK
Running make install
make test had returned bad status, won't install without force

cpan>
i tried this:
Quote:
cpan>make install IO::scalar
I get request to follow links to compile a few missing builds, it then downloads them and processes them with the current processes if i click yes.
I get a warning telling me to adjust perl files?

after all this I still get the same errors when i run boot5zones
